Output d2acf81d76e7caef9f4abc52c3e3f6618727c939d646bdc791bdad173579928c:1

value
4260302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d0a283d202143fc21f4e78b6956e529e293e553 OP_EQUAL
address
3BdZkBnJHHCFj7ehowLCdvPxhzZbD3v37r
transaction
d2acf81d76e7caef9f4abc52c3e3f6618727c939d646bdc791bdad173579928c
confirmations
188884
spent
true